Luckily for us, London is a city geared up to entertain, whatever the weather. Since the forecast is looking less than favourable this weekend, I thought that you'd find this list of fun and rain-safe things to do handy. So, here's a list of my top five undercover things to do in London. ![]() A little personal development with a day course. Personal favourites have been bread making at E5 Bakehouse and wine tasting days at Berry Brothers and Rudd within their iconic wine school - inevitably ending up with a little retail therapy in their stunning shop. Get yourself into a gallery. There are some outstanding shows on in London right now: Van Gogh and Britain at Tate Britain (pictured), Lee Krasner's Living Colour at the Barbican, Christian Dior's Designer of Dreams at the V and A, and Leonardo da Vinci's A Life in Drawing at The Queens Gallery at Buckingham Palace Hunker down in a specialist London wine bar such as Gordons in Temple, Noble Rot in Holborn, Vinoteca in Victoria (pictured) or the kooky CVS London in Neals Yard, Covent Garden The Electric Portobello Cinema where you can sip red wine and munch on the most divine brownies, all whilst wrapped up in a blanket, snuggled into an armchair. Bliss! (Just try not to fall asleep...) Get fit! My personal favourite is F45. This chain is popping up all over London at the moment which is testament to the results they achieve for you.
